Output ef57d4834366c89766c01c125692436d0e120d0073e795fb997cc4221f98df34:0

value
1529886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 944f61588d193af3bb2a0ec78f7998d894066a3c OP_EQUAL
address
3FDD2NWS1V3y1xnqH8hb43bGWJXxBDnFjV
transaction
ef57d4834366c89766c01c125692436d0e120d0073e795fb997cc4221f98df34
spent
true